PHP ialah bahasa skrip bahagian pelayan sumber terbuka Disebabkan kesederhanaan, kemudahan penggunaan, kecekapan dan kelajuan, ia digunakan secara meluas dalam pembangunan aplikasi web dan juga digunakan dalam pembangunan skrip baris arahan. Jadi, adakah PHP tergolong dalam bahagian belakang atau bahagian hadapan?
Untuk memahami masalah ini, kita perlu memahami dahulu apa itu hujung depan dan apa hujung belakang.
Halaman hadapan merujuk kepada antara muka yang pengguna hadapi secara langsung, iaitu semua reka bentuk dan kerja pembangunan seperti struktur halaman HTML, gaya penampilan CSS dan interaksi JavaScript yang kita lihat dalam pelayar untuk membolehkan pengguna Mendapatkan pengalaman yang baik di sisi penyemak imbas.
Halaman belakang merujuk kepada beberapa operasi logik dan data yang tiada kaitan dengan pengguna ini bukan pada bahagian pelayar, tetapi pada bahagian pelayan. Pembangun akan melaksanakan pengaturcaraan sebelah pelayan supaya mereka boleh melaksanakan operasi seperti pemprosesan logik, penyimpanan data dan interaksi data melalui kod sebelah pelayan dalam aplikasi web.
Jadi, PHP milik hujung mana?
PHP ialah bahasa skrip bahagian pelayan Ia ditafsirkan dan dijalankan di bahagian pelayan untuk menyediakan perkhidmatan yang diperlukan oleh aplikasi web. PHP boleh mengendalikan banyak tugas seperti akses pangkalan data, membaca dan menulis fail, komunikasi rangkaian, dll., manakala bahagian hadapan mengendalikan paparan dan interaksi pengguna. Oleh itu, kita boleh membuat kesimpulan bahawa PHP tergolong dalam bahagian belakang.
Dalam pembangunan web, bahagian belakang dan bahagian hadapan bersama-sama membentuk aplikasi web yang lengkap. Pembangun boleh memilih bahasa bahagian belakang yang berbeza dan rangka kerja bahagian hadapan, perpustakaan dan alatan lain mengikut keperluan mereka untuk pembangunan dan reka bentuk. Kemunculan PHP telah sangat memudahkan kerja pengekodan dan penyelenggaraan bahagian belakang Boleh dikatakan bahawa PHP memainkan peranan yang sangat penting dalam pembangunan aplikasi web.
Walaupun PHP ialah bahasa hujung belakang, ia juga boleh bekerjasama dengan bahagian hadapan untuk mencapai lebih banyak fungsi. Contohnya, teknologi AJAX, yang sering digunakan dalam pembangunan web, memerlukan PHP untuk melaksanakan pemprosesan permintaan dan tindak balas tak segerak. Selain itu, anda juga boleh menggunakan PHP untuk menjana templat HTML dan membina antara muka hadapan.
Ringkasnya, PHP ialah bahasa back-end, yang bertanggungjawab terutamanya untuk memproses logik sisi pelayan dan operasi data. Walaupun berbeza daripada bahagian hadapan, PHP juga boleh bekerjasama dengan bahagian hadapan untuk menyelesaikan pelbagai tugas dalam pembangunan web. Saya percaya bahawa PHP masih akan memainkan peranan penting dalam pembangunan aplikasi Web dalam masa terdekat.
Atas ialah kandungan terperinci Adakah PHP backend atau frontend?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!